When a Calendmesh user's calendar shows duplicate or conflicting events after a failed sync, first confirm the conflict in the sync ledger. If the account has locked itself mid-reconciliation, support cannot proceed until recovery mode is entered on the sync node. New team members: never force-delete events before recovery completes, as this corrupts the ledger. Recovery mode prompts for the team recovery passphrase before allowing any writes. That passphrase appears directly below this line.

unlock words, baweg-bafop: raleth-zoriel-kelix-tammir-quenmir-zorys-eliix-zorox-istion

Subject: On-call handoff — invoice renderer

Hi, you're picking up Paperkite this week. The PDF invoice renderer occasionally stalls on invoices with embedded right-to-left text; the watchdog restarts workers automatically, so only intervene if the queue exceeds 500. Any fix you ship needs review from someone on the billing rota, since template changes affect legal formatting. The render pipeline overview and escalation steps are kept here:

operations page: https://confluence.lumiclabs.internal/projects/display/browse/projects/b6be

### Runbook: Stale-branch cleanup bot (Tidewarden)

Tidewarden deletes plugin branches with no commits in 90 days. Exemptions: add the `keep` label before the weekly sweep (Mondays, 03:00 UTC). Deleted branches are recoverable for 30 days via the restore command. If Tidewarden removed a branch you need, don't recreate it manually — restore first, or history diverges. Dry-run mode is available for testing your exemption rules. When filing a restore request, quote the sweep token printed below.

pipeline stamp: htk21_cc68b8e00e3cb5ca75ae8

**Handover note — Corvid ORM refactor**

For the release manager: the legacy ORM layer in Tollgate has been split into a compatibility shim and the new query builder. All write paths now go through the builder; reads still fall back to the shim behind a toggle, which we plan to remove in the following release. Migrations are idempotent and were rehearsed twice against a prod snapshot. Rollback is a single toggle flip plus one reverse migration. The release build ships with the configuration below.

config for kajeg-kahog:
WENIX_LOG_LEVEL=debug
WENIX_METRICS_HOST=metrics.wenix.qirvansys.corp
WENIX_POOL_SIZE=4